General information
Service offered: GroceryAid supports people who work or have worked in grocery. This includes anyone who works for a supermarket, wholesaler, manufacturer, supplier, convenience store, independent grocer, petrol forecourt store or service provider to the grocery industry. We also support businesses in the foodservice wholesale sector and Vape stores/manufacturers. Grocery is considered fast moving consumer goods (FMCG) sold in supermarkets or grocery stores. The confidential GroceryAid Helpline is available 24 hours a day, seven days a week on Freephone: 08088 0211 22 who can provide ‘in the moment’ emotional support from a BACP qualified counsellor to help you plan your next steps. The Helpline can also offer: Structured telephone or face to face counselling, following assessment. Online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) programme, following assessment.
Target group: Support for people who work or have worked in the grocery industry and their partners / dependents
Area served: UK
